Hennessy Privilège Lunar New Year 2023 is the house's V.S.O.P Privilège cognac in a limited bottle designed by Chinese artist Yan Pei-Ming, whose painting "The Great Race" depicts all twelve zodiac animals as a tribute to the full Chinese Zodiac.

Hennessy V.S.O.P Privilège is a blend of firmly structured eaux-de-vie matured to deliver balanced notes of fresh fruit, vanilla, and spice. For Lunar New Year 2023, Yan Pei-Ming created an artwork honoring the entire zodiac rather than a single year — broad, sweeping brushstrokes in cognac's amber, orange, russet, and burgundy tones. The cognac inside is V.S.O.P Privilège; the collector value is in the artist edition bottle.

Tasting Notes

  • Color: Mahogany with light amber tones
  • Nose: Mature fresh fruit with a supple, harmonious character
  • Palate: Full-bodied — juicy fruit, vanilla, spice, and mild tobacco

Specs

  • Producer: Hennessy, Cognac, France (est. 1765)
  • Style: V.S.O.P Privilège Cognac — Limited Lunar New Year Edition
  • Artist: Yan Pei-Ming — "The Great Race" (2023)
  • ABV: 40% (80 Proof)
  • Size: 750ml

Frequently Asked Questions

Is the cognac different from standard Hennessy VSOP Privilège?

No — it's the same V.S.O.P Privilège blend. The 2023 edition is a limited collector bottle with artist-designed packaging.

Who designed the bottle?

Chinese artist Yan Pei-Ming, whose painting "The Great Race" depicts all twelve zodiac animals.

How should it be served?

Neat, over ice, or as the base for a classic cognac cocktail.
